We need to look beyond basic cleaning to holistic performance.</font></p><p>&nbsp;</p><p><font face="Calibri">Understanding the Molecule's Mission</font></p><p>&nbsp;</p><p><font face="Calibri">Not all surfactants work the same way. Their effectiveness is dictated by their structure. A surfactant molecule has a hydrophilic (water-loving) head and a lipophilic (oil-loving) tail. During cleansing, the tails surround oil and dirt, while the heads allow them to be rinsed away with water. The challenge is doing this aggressively enough to clean, but gently enough to preserve essential lipids.</font></p><p>&nbsp;</p><p><font face="Calibri">For skincare, we prioritize </font><a href="https://www.ecotransfar.com/products/"><u><font face="Calibri">surfactant chemicals</font></u></a>&nbsp;<font face="Calibri">with a larger, more complex head group or ones derived from natural sources. These create a softer, more voluminous foam and are less likely to penetrate and disrupt the skin's stratum corneum. For instance, our </font><a href="https://www.ecotransfar.com/products/alkyl-glucoside-surfactant-series/"><u><font face="Calibri">Alkyl Glucoside Surfactants</font></u></a>&nbsp;<font face="Calibri">series is derived from glucose and coconut oil, making it exceptionally mild and biodegradable. Similarly, our Betaine series, like Cocamidopropyl Betaine, is known as an amphoteric surfactant. It is gentle on the skin and eyes and is often used to reduce the irritation potential of other, stronger surfactants in a formula, creating a harmonious and effective blend.</font></p><p>&nbsp;</p><p><font face="Calibri">How Can You Create a Luxurious Sensory Experience with Chemistry?</font></p><p><font face="Calibri">A product can clean perfectly, but if it doesn't feel indulgent, consumers won't repurchase. This innovative city, driven by both digital economy and ecological civilization, aligns perfectly with Trina's development philosophy of "Technology + Green", extending a cooperation invitation to global customers.</font></p><p>&nbsp;</p><p><font face="Calibri">Two Star Product Lines</font></p><p><font face="Calibri">At this exhibition, we will present two star product lines</font><font face="宋体">：</font></p><p>&nbsp;</p><p><font face="Calibri">APG Series</font></p><p><font face="Calibri">Alkyl glucosides are internationally recognized as </font><font face="宋体">“</font><font face="Calibri">green" non-ionic surfactants. They exhibit low skin irritation, non-toxicity, and excellent biodegradability; possess low surfacetension, strong wetting ability, potent cleaning power, and abundant fine foam. The products demonstrate no cloud point or gelation, can be compounded with all types of surfactants (showing significant synergistic effects), and are resistant to acid, alkali, hard water, and salt.</font></p><p>&nbsp;</p><p><font face="Calibri">Amino Acid Series</font></p><p><font face="Calibri">Amino acid surfactants are derived from natural sources, exhibiting mild properties and abundant, stable foam. Containing amino acid groups, they provide excellent softening effects on skin and hair, forming a protective film to reduce damage from iritant components in formulations. With weak degreasing properties, they are non-harmful to the skin.</font></p><p>&nbsp;</p><p><font face="Calibri">Looking Forward to Meeting You</font></p><p><font face="Calibri">March 2026, Hangzhou Grand Convention &amp; Exhibition Center, Transfar Chemicals Booth 6E47.
